Are you a budding aviation enthusiast looking to take on an exciting DIY aircraft project in the beautiful city of Helsinki, Finland? Designing and building your own aircraft can be a thrilling challenge that requires meticulous planning and efficient project management. In this guide, we will explore the key aspects of managing a DIY aircraft project in Helsinki, Finland, from concept to completion. 1. **Project Planning**: The first step in any successful DIY aircraft project is thorough planning. Clearly define your project goals, budget, timeline, and resources required. Research local regulations and safety standards in Helsinki, Finland, to ensure compliance throughout the project. 2. **Team Assembly**: Building an aircraft is a complex undertaking that may require a team of skilled individuals. Consider recruiting professionals or enthusiasts with experience in aviation, engineering, and craftsmanship to join your project team. Collaborating with like-minded individuals can enhance creativity and problem-solving capabilities. 3. **Resource Procurement**: Sourcing high-quality materials and components is essential for the safety and performance of your DIY aircraft. Explore local suppliers and manufacturers in Helsinki, Finland, to acquire the necessary tools, equipment, and materials at competitive prices. 4. **Workspace Setup**: Establishing a dedicated workspace for your DIY aircraft project is crucial for efficiency and organization. Ensure that the workspace is well-ventilated, well-lit, and equipped with the tools and machinery needed for aircraft construction. Consider renting a workshop or garage in Helsinki, Finland, that meets your project requirements. 5. **Progress Tracking**: Implement a project management system to track the progress of your DIY aircraft project. Create a detailed timeline with key milestones and deadlines to stay on track. Regularly evaluate and adjust your project plan to address any challenges or delays that may arise. 6. **Testing and Certification**: Before taking your DIY aircraft to the skies, conduct thorough testing and inspections to ensure its safety and performance. Work with local aviation authorities in Helsinki, Finland, to obtain the necessary certifications and approvals for your aircraft. Prioritize safety and compliance throughout the testing phase. 7. **Celebrating Success**: Upon completing your DIY aircraft project, celebrate your achievements with your project team and fellow aviation enthusiasts in Helsinki, Finland. Showcase your aircraft at local events, airshows, or aviation clubs to share your passion for aviation and inspire others to embark on their own DIY projects. Embarking on a DIY aircraft project in Helsinki, Finland, is a rewarding journey that requires dedication, creativity, and effective project management. By following these guidelines and leveraging the resources available in Helsinki, you can bring your aircraft dreams to life and soar to new heights in the aviation world.
